nixos/config: add nvidia vaapi option
Signed-off-by: unexplrd <unexplrd@linerds.us>
This commit is contained in:
@ -25,7 +25,7 @@ in {
|
|||||||
secureBoot = mkEnableOption "set if secure boot is configured";
|
secureBoot = mkEnableOption "set if secure boot is configured";
|
||||||
useIwd = mkEnableOption "set to use iwd instead of wpa-supplicant";
|
useIwd = mkEnableOption "set to use iwd instead of wpa-supplicant";
|
||||||
vaapi = lib.mkOption {
|
vaapi = lib.mkOption {
|
||||||
type = lib.types.nullOr (lib.types.enum ["intel-media-driver"]);
|
type = lib.types.nullOr (lib.types.enum ["intel-media-driver" "nvidia"]);
|
||||||
default = null;
|
default = null;
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
@ -48,5 +48,10 @@ in {
|
|||||||
vpl-gpu-rt
|
vpl-gpu-rt
|
||||||
];
|
];
|
||||||
})
|
})
|
||||||
|
(mkIf (cfg.vaapi == "nvidia") {
|
||||||
|
hardware.graphics.extraPackages = with pkgs; [
|
||||||
|
nvidia-vaapi-driver
|
||||||
|
];
|
||||||
|
})
|
||||||
];
|
];
|
||||||
}
|
}
|
||||||
|
Reference in New Issue
Block a user